X-Git-Url: https://git.piment-noir.org/?a=blobdiff_plain;f=CONTRIBUTING.md;h=d5e6430f05ef0e323dc467a56548bd750ccf6a6a;hb=4b85ba430f4829569855cbf51b32a9e5cca01564;hp=d41ad6e0d70de479a3ff0002f000d89218f840af;hpb=50aa790189f6423c52ea72198380dbe93c025e40;p=poolifier.git diff --git a/CONTRIBUTING.md b/CONTRIBUTING.md index d41ad6e0..d5e6430f 100644 --- a/CONTRIBUTING.md +++ b/CONTRIBUTING.md @@ -9,10 +9,11 @@ Please ask your PR to be merged on **master** branch. **How to run tests** -**Unit tests** +**Unit tests and Coverage** ```bash npm run test + npm run coverage ``` **How to check if your new code is standard style** @@ -26,3 +27,13 @@ Please ask your PR to be merged on **master** branch. ```bash npm run format && npm run lint:fix ``` + +### Project pillars + +Please consider our pillars before to start change the project + +- Performance :racehorse: +- Security :bank: :cop: +- No runtime dependencies :white_check_mark: (until now we don't have any exception to that) +- Easy to use :couple: +- Code quality :octocat: